Monday morning, after breakfast at the lodge, we piled into the vans for a two mile hike on the Grapevine Hills Trail.  This was our introduction to hiking over dry desert trails watching out for rocks, and small eroded gullies, while going up and down substantial hills.  Road Scholar had indicated this would be a hike that averaged about 2.5 MPH.  It was closer to 3.5 MPH, and our group was strung out along the trail over a half a mile.  There were a couple of stops where we were able to get everyone back together.  The hike ended at Balancing Rock which was quite a spectacular feat of nature.  Is that Gretchen on top?  Maybe not!

We rested a bit, then hiked the same trail back to the trail head where Chris and our guide Patrick instantly prepared a meal for all 23 of us.  I think they could have prepared shoe leather and I would have thought it was steak--nothing like a hike in the clear desert air to increase appetite!

In the afternoon we departed for another four mile hike to see The Window.

After the hike we returned to the lodge for dinner.  We enjoyed an evening program by David Elkowitz, Chief of Interpretation, on the early history of Big Bend National Park.
